Abstract: Zn aluminosilicates of a ZSM-5 zeolite structural type are synthesized from alkaline alumino-silica gels via hydrothermal crystallization. Structural and morphological data on the samples show that incorporating zinc into the zeolite structure leads to the formation of the particles of different morphology and elemental composition. Data from EDX analysis show that the distribution of elements throughout the zeolite catalyst is almost uniform, due to the morphology of the crystals that form. It is found that Zn aluminosilicates have high catalytic activity in the conversion of propane into aromatic hydrocarbons. A 0.81% Zn-AC sample exhibits the greatest selectivity toward aromatic compounds, due to the specific distribution and state of Zn in the zeolite and its acidic properties.
